      This publication, The Master's Well-Done, is a book on The Stewardship of Prayer, Evangelism (Soul-winning), and The Master's Well-Done. The First Phase of our publication is concerned about the Stewardship of Prayer. Many churches in the land, just as a considerable lot of its individuals from those churches, have neglected to profit themselves of the spiritual power that may be theirs if they followed the claim of early Christians and tarried in the upper room until they, as well, were endued with power from on high. Many Christians experience life with their spirits incredibly undernourished spiritually, and that amidst God's boundless abundance from which we are allowed to choose those nourishments that are expected to make us strong, happy, and useful in the service of the Lord. We have not because we ask not.. The second phase of this publication concerns Soul-Winning (Evangelism). What number of individuals from your church truly put forth any genuine attempt to win others (souls) to Christ? Since there are in a portion of our churches a few laborers who win various others to Christ during the year, and a significant number of the callings are because of the works of ministers, evangelists, preachers, the genuine number of soul-winners is far less than what we would anticipate. Each Christian who has ever occupied themselves with it will affirm that triumphant spirits carries larger fulfillments to the laborer than some other phase of service on earth. The Bible likewise reveals that the rewards for soul-winning on the earth to come will be bigger than those for some other phase of Christian effort in which we can engage. At long last the third phase of this publication concerns the Master's Well-Done. The Bible gives us reason to believe that there will be degrees of reward in heaven depending on our faithfulness in this life. We can't theorize on the character of these rewards, however we can expect that God has revealed this truth as a stimulus to loyalty and effort. It is beyond imagination or not possible to suppose that the church member who neglects spiritual responsibilities will have the status in heaven as the good steward who gives himself and his means unsparingly for the cause of Jesus Christ. For the latter, heaven will begin with his Master's approving Well-Done. However, the reward of the faithful Christian is not all deferred to the future. Loyalty to Jesus Christ and his church brings present felicities as well as lasting joys to come. The truly happy Christian is the committed Christian whose happiness is in the joy of service, and for whom heaven awaits.

      Biographie:
      The Reverend Dr. John Thomas Wylie is one who has dedicated his life to the work of God's Service, the service of others; and being a powerful witness for the Gospel of Jesus Christ.? Dr. Wylie was called to Gospel Ministry June 1979, whereby in that same year he entered the American Baptist College of the American Baptist Theological Seminary, Nashville, Tennessee. As a young Seminarian he read every book available to him that would help him better his understanding of God as well as God's plan of Salvation and the Christian Faith.? He made a commitment as a promising student that he would inspire others as God inspires him.? He understood early in his ministry that we live in times where people not only question who God is, but whether the miracles were and are real, and who the enemy is or if such an enemy exists. Dr. Wylie carried out his commitment to God, which has been one of excellence and earning his Bachelors of Arts in Bible and Theology, along with Pastoral Studies.? Faithful and obedient, with a believing - believing faith unto God's call he continued to matriculate from Emmanuel Bible College, Nashville, Tennessee and Emmanuel Bible College, Rossville, Georgia.? Still inspired to please the Lord and do that which is well-pleasing in the Lord's sight, Dr. Wylie in 2006 completed his Masters of Education with a concentration in instructional Technology from The American Intercontinental University, Holloman Estates, Illinois.? Continuing his graduate education, he completed his Education Specialist Degree (Ed.S).? With a great zeal for education as well as ministry he pursued and further his education and received his Doctorate of Theology degree from The Holy Trinity College and Seminary, St. Petersburg, Florida.Dr., Wylie has served in the capacity of pastor of two congregations in Middle and Southern Tennessee, as well as an Evangelist, Preacher, Chaplain., Christian Educator, and a Published Author of several inspiring Christian publications of which the first caught the attention of The Atlanta Journal Constitution?Newspaper. A Believing-Behaving Faith: a practical commentary on the Epistle of James) is an exceptional work from an inspiring man, who serves as associate minister of the Salem Missionary Baptist Church, under the leadership of Reverend Doctor Richard B. Haynes, Senior Pastor, Lilburn, Georgia.
